A New Kid By Friday
Sometimes the whole parenting game eludes me. Sometimes I just need a refresher. And sometimes I just need help. I heard about this book called, "Have a New Kid By Friday", by Dr. Kevin Leman. I have liked a couple of his other books, and thought, why not? Honestly, I am not far enough into the book to give a glowing or negative review. However, I had to wait two months to finally get it from the library. There was apparently, a long list of people that wanted new children by Friday. I probably should have just bought the book, but I hate spending money on something sight unseen, so I waited. When I finally picked up the book from the library, my kids were with me, as they usually are. I tossed the book into the front passenger seat, and I heard the indignant, "WHAT is THAT book called?" This was from my very fluent reader. I picked it up, read the title aloud, and started the car. I wasn't prepared for the onslaught of protestations, demands, and idle threats. Such as, "I am going to read that book first and make sure I don't do anything it says." "Why do you want us to change?" "You had better not read that book!" And so on. Part of me wanted to say, "This right here. This little tantrum, is EXACTLY why I am reading the book." My seven year old just doesn't get, that it really isn't all about her or her younger sister. It is about equipping me to be a better parent (assuming the book pulls off its promise). We will see how it goes. If it is excellent, maybe I will buy all my friends copies.
